Output 8cd789e215ce3f08e5aa9b213652f33d18834f1e5fb802d483f6c333f4581197:1

value
146316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21bf127828b7e645fe6e131573ee4b11770eebb7 OP_EQUAL
address
34mT7oL7p4ktefJoySUHrx4CswLRHK99PX
transaction
8cd789e215ce3f08e5aa9b213652f33d18834f1e5fb802d483f6c333f4581197
spent
true